...STRONG THUNDERSTORMS WILL IMPACT
NORTHWESTERN APPOMATTOX...NORTHEASTERN CAMPBELL...EAST CENTRAL
BEDFORD...AND AMHERST COUNTIES AND THE CITY OF LYNCHBURG THROUGH 245
PM EDT...

At 207 PM EDT, Doppler radar was tracking a broken line of heavy
showers and thunderstorms extending from near New Glasgow to Bocock.
Movement was east at 20 mph.

H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 35 mph.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
         unsecured objects.
